Mannsville, Oklahoma

Population 992

Mannsville is located in Johnston County, OK. The population is 992, making Mannsville the 2nd largest city in Johnston County.

There are 1 public schools in Mannsville with an average Homefacts rating of D. The total crime rate for Mannsville is very low , and there are 2 registered sex offenders residing in the city. Unemployment in Mannsville is moderate and the median home sales price is $0. Detailed and up-to-date Mannsville property reports are available for any property address.

Cities near Mannsville include Dickson, Oakland and Ravia.
